Transaction de72cdaf105114e63194571768bc64f76752e86acb91115007721222a193e8e8

1 Input
2 Outputs
  • de72cdaf105114e63194571768bc64f76752e86acb91115007721222a193e8e8:0
  • value  5379
    address  3Cx4LkRUHZSuGkjCGDTKPdLEXkrpUhf4qf
  • de72cdaf105114e63194571768bc64f76752e86acb91115007721222a193e8e8:1
  • value  220000
    address  1qPtfJ7dsHbdA83h59hhBnKhmzefiLxY7